I have a 3.0LX 1991 engine that probably is going to need to be rebuilt. Will I have a lot problems if I decide to swap for
a 4.3 or a V8.
The boat I have is 19' Marlin Fisherman's Cuddy. Is this a bolt up operation to the out drive assembly or is there more to it than that?

Re: Engine Swap 4.3 in place of 3.0 LX

It will not just bolt up. The mounts are not right so you will be doing work on the hull. The outdrive will be the wrong ratio also.

Sounds like I should rebuild my motor. A little history. We replaced the head because it had a hole in it (and water got into the oil. The motor never overheated). Now it starts up fine and runs at good all the through the throttle range for about 10 minutes and then loses power and dies. It will start again after sitting for about hour and then does the same thing. Now, if you take the oil filler cap off right after it dies, you will see a puff of white steamy/smoke. Was told could have a bad water manifold. I don't know. My compression in the motor is 155 in 1, 155 in 2, 150 in 3, and 155 in 4.
Don't know what to do?

Re: Engine Swap 4.3 in place of 3.0 LX

It does sound like fuel delivery. Do as Bondo suggested. There is also a fuel system trouble shooting guide up in the stickies. I'd be tempted to cobble up a fuel pressure gauge to see what the pressure is at the carb during operation, and when the problem occurs.

Now, if you take the oil filler cap off right after it dies, you will see a puff of white steamy/smoke. Was told could have a bad water manifold.

Pull the plugs and see if any of them have rusty tips, of if they look perfectly clean like they were "steam cleaned". You could also pull the manifold to see if the passages are rusty, then fill the manifold's water jacket with acetone to see if it has any cracks/leaks. (Acetone will seep through cracks that water won't seep through.)
